Clitheroe put on a brave battle but no match for Haslingden

Match Report – Clitheroe Under 9s Vs Haslingden Girls U9s
At Roefield, Clitheroe 01.11.15 – No scary hangovers from Halloween!

It was a misty and foggy start to the morning in Clitheroe and the girls were raring to go after their half term break. Lyla Cullen started in goal with Gabby Rosthorn and Holly Taylor in defence. Poppy Millard, Alannah Pollard, and Meisha Gamble took up the midfield role with Fern Ashworth in attack. Ana Croftsberry started as sub.

It was a bright start and the girls really got stuck in with the first goal coming on 5 minutes from Pollard, which was quickly followed up by another on 6 minutes from Gamble, making it 2-0 to Haslingden. The girls continued to attack and struck again on 7 minutes when a cross from Pollard, was finished off by Millard. It wasn’t all attack in the first half and Rosthorn and Taylor did an excellent job in defence keeping the score at 3-0. Croftsberry came on for Millard and a further wave of attack and goals came on 12 minutes when Gamble scored her second of the game and then quickly followed up with a third on 15 minutes. More attacking play continued and Pollard scored her second goal on 16 minutes making it 6-0 to Haslingden. The whole team played excellent together in all positions and good defending with some great passes resulted in a seventh goal on 19 minutes from Ashworth making it 7-0 to Haslingden. It was all smiles at half time.

At the start of the second half Millard took up the position in goal but Clitheroe very quickly scored their first goal on 26 minutes. Haslingden continued to play well but Clitheroe pushed on and score a second goal on 27 minutes making it 7-2 to Haslingden. Haslingden played with one less player for a period of the second half and Clitheroe, motivated by their great play up front, scored on 31 minutes and again on 32 minutes making it 7-4 to the away side. Clitheroe showed some great periods of attacking and has some excellent chances, one of which came from a great cross in to the box which unfortunately couldn’t be finished.

With Haslingden back up to 7 players they continued to play well passing and defending well which led to Ashworth’s second goal on 42 minutes. Gamble struck again on 43 minutes and the girls were looking good at 9-4. Haslingden didn’t rest on a great score line and continued well through the second half. Ashworth scored her hat-rick on 46 minutes and then after missing a great chance managed to score again on 48 minutes making it 11-4. Just seconds before the final whistle blew Rosthorn got her name on the score sheet with a goal bringing the final score to 12-4 to Haslingden.

Cullen was awarded man of the match and it left the parents wondering whether copious amounts of sweets the night before for Halloween was a potential tradition which needed to be upheld for future games! A great win and a fantastic team effort from all of the girls.
